I bring you this scenario: my opponent has a Small-Time Buccaneer and two other minions on the board. I play Misdirection and Explosive Trap. My opponent attacks my face with Buccaneer, Misdirection triggers, the Buccaneer changes his target and goes to attack one of his other minions, but the freaking Explosive Trap triggers before the Buccaneer hits that minion and it dies. Does that seem logical to you guys?
It's unfortunate, but the traps are working as intended. Your hero was attacked which triggers both Misdirection and Explosive Trap. It's the same as the interaction between Freezing Trap and Explosive Trap. Both traps will trigger if you hero is attacked so Freezing sends the minion back to your opponent's hand and Explosive goes off.
